Observational Constraints on Varying Alpha in $\Lambda(\alpha)$CDM Cosmology

General Relativity and Quantum Cosmology 2017-11-16 v3 Cosmology and Nongalactic Astrophysics High Energy Physics - Theory

Abstract

In this work, we consider the so-called Λ(α)\Lambda(\alpha)CDM cosmology with Λα6\Lambda\propto\alpha^{-6} while the fine-structure "constant" α\alpha is varying. In this scenario, the accelerated expansion of the universe is driven by the cosmological "constant" Λ\Lambda (equivalently the vacuum energy), and the varying α\alpha is driven by a subdominant scalar field ϕ\phi coupling with the electromagnetic field. The observational constraints on the varying α\alpha and Λα6\Lambda\propto\alpha^{-6} models with various couplings BF(ϕ)B_F(\phi) between the subdominant scalar field ϕ\phi and the electromagnetic field are considered.
